Melissa Kubit Angelides holds dual roles as Adjunct Professor and Associate Director of Student Services at the St. John's University School of Law. She earned her J.D. in Litigation and Dispute Resolution from Boston University School of Law and a B.A. summa cum laude from Muhlenberg College, where she was inducted into Phi Beta Kappa. With over a decade of litigation experience in New York and New Jersey, she transitioned to academia, previously teaching at Briarcliffe College before joining St. John’s in 2017.
Her expertise focuses on Americans with Disabilities Act (ADA) compliance and effective communication in healthcare and judicial settings. She frequently lectures judicial, academic, and professional audiences on these topics.
